Solar photovoltaics design and installation at an undergraduate college.

Abstract
We will describe strategies for integrating education with the design and creation of sustainable infrastructure on campus.~ Teams of students in our Energy Systems classes, working together over 3 years, drove the design and installation of a major photovoltaic (PV) system on the Evergreen State College campus. We collaborated with solar power professionals, campus staff, and funding agencies.~ Student teams performed solar power capacity analyses using diverse methods and tools.~ They measured and calculated the production capacity of campus buildings and sites for PV, solar thermal, and other power production options.~ They studied each building for suitability, working with campus Facilities staff.~ Students continued the work through summer research and several classes, mentoring new students over the years. We prepared feasibility, engineering, and cost-benefit analyses.~ The student-funded Clean Energy Committee and the Department of Commerce jointly supported this project for {\$}150,000.~ In 2017, Evergreen's 20 kW photovoltaic system was completed on our Tacoma campus.~
